Abstract :
One of the tasks of earthing system is to ensure safety for people during various fault conditions. The objective of this paper is to provide knowledge about the actual step and touch voltage distributions in and around a freestanding base station for mobile communications during direct lightning strike into the communication tower. The final purpose is to limit the danger for people that can be present in the vicinity. Scalar potential at the earth surface as well as step and touch voltage distributions were calculated based on field theory approach.
